This is the Switch equivalent of 3DS exheader. This is the file with extension ".npdm" in {Switch ExeFS}. The size of this file varies.

Offset Size Description
0x0 0x80 META
0x80 <Varies> ACID
<See META> <See META> ACI0

META

Offset Size Description
0x0 0x4 Magic "META".
0x20  ? Title name
0x70 0x4 #ACI0 offset
0x74 0x4 #ACI0 size
0x78 0x4 #ACID offset
0x7C 0x4 #ACID size

ACID

Offset Size Description
0 0x100 RSA-2048 signature
0x100 0x100 RSA-2048 public key
0x200 0x4 Magic "ACID".
0x204 0x8 Zeroes
0x20C 0x4 Format version? (1)
0x210 0x8 Title id
0x218 0x8 Title id again
0x220 0x4 #FS Access Control offset
0x224 0x4 #FS Access Control size
0x228 0x4 #Service Access Control offset
0x22C 0x4 #Service Access Control size
0x230 4 #Kernel Access Control offset
0x234 4 #Kernel Access Control size
0x238 0x8 Padding

ACI0

Looks like an old crappy version of ACID. It has the guessed version field 0 instead of 1.

FS Access Control

Word Bit Description
0 Version? Always 1.
1 0 MountContent* is accessible when set.
1 2 Enables access to Bis partitionID 27 and 28?

Web-applets access control:

  • "LibAppletWeb" and "LibAppletOff" have same access control: word0 bit0 set, word1 bit0 and bit3 set, and word2 bit30 set.
  • Rest of the web-applets: Same as above except word1 bit0 isn't set.

Service Access Control

This is a list of service-name strings which the title has access to, with the following structure:

 +0: control_byte
 +1: {service-name without nul-terminator}

Bitmask 0x0F in control_byte is the {length of the service-name without nul-terminator} - 1.

Bitmask 0x80 in control_byte means service is allowed to be registered.

The service string can contain a wildcard * character.

Kernel Access Control

On Switch, descriptors are identified by pattern 01..11 in low bits.

Pattern of bits 15-0 Type Fields
0bxxxxxxxxxxxx0111 Kernel flags 5-0: Main thread priority?
0bxxxxxxxxxxx01111 Syscall mask Bits 29-31: Syscall mask table index; Bits 5-28: mask
0bxxxxxxxxx0111111 Map IO page Bits 7-31: page
0bxxxxxxxx01111111 Map IO range Bits 7-31: page then size alternating
0bxxxx011111111111 Interrupt pair Bits 12-21: irq0, bits 20-31: irq1, 0x3FF means empty.
